On a far more area amount, counties and municipal companies or townships might be licensed underneath a state’s Structure to develop or adopt ordinances. Samples of ordinances involve area making codes, zoning regulations, and misdemeanors or infractions which include skateboarding or jaywalking. A lot of the additional unusual guidelines which might be from the news every now and then are nearby ordinances.

John Locke Civil disobedience—during the custom of Henry Thoreau, Mahatma Gandhi, or Martin Luther King Jr.—gets a issue of morality over “unnatural” legislation. As an example, in his “Letter from Birmingham Jail,” Martin Luther King Jr. statements that obeying an unjust law is not really moral and that intentionally disobeying an unjust law is in fact a moral act that expresses “the very best respect for law”: “Someone who breaks a law that conscience tells him is unjust, and who willingly accepts the penalty of imprisonment in order to arouse the conscience of your community above its injustice, is The truth is expressing the best respect for legislation….
